Output 36953ea3373dd59d17b78d3a61b0c0eb2b16106e8e9cddb35d5c2aba05c181a2:2

value
17364658
script pubkey
OP_0 OP_PUSHBYTES_32 3130507af6b12e2e580ac9b5ad5f3f7e1bbda1971eee0ab7492e7c9735bd269a
address
bc1qxyc9q7hkkyhzukq2ex666hel0cdmmgvhrmhq4d6f9e7fwdday6dq9rh90e
transaction
36953ea3373dd59d17b78d3a61b0c0eb2b16106e8e9cddb35d5c2aba05c181a2
spent
true